Database Design and Implementation: In my advanced Database course project, I created the entire data model for a Library application. The implementation is done on Oracle. The project includes writing database specifications, ER modelling, ER-to-relational mapping, Normalization (BCNF), database implementation and testing. The project gave me chance to create and test on entity types with subtypes, weak entity types, multi-valued attributes, relationship cardinalities (1:1, 1:N, M:N), Integrity Constraints and vast variety of queries (self-join, outer-join, Correlated, Non-correlated, Nested, RANK, TOP-N, queries that perform UNION, INTERSECT, MINUS, SUM, AVG, MAX, MIN, GROUP BY, HAVING, ORDER BY). Information Visualization: In this project I build a responsive web page that shows the number of accidents occurred in a year in Michigan, USA. I took leverage to add more attributes in to action and used different technologies to visualize data. I used Google Maps API to visualize the accidents up to the county level. It further allows you to zoom in to the street level. I also used Google Charts, Javascript, jsfiddle to visualize the accidents in accordance to age, gender and Intoxication. For ease, I used Bootstrap, HTML to build a web page. Graduation Project: I used Bootstrap and HTML to build the web pages, JSP to make the web pages generated dynamically, Javascript to add client-side behavior to the HTML pages. In order to make event-handling and API callouts much simpler I used JQuery, a Javascript library by which we can achieve versatility and extensibility. This web based application is developed using Java and JSP/Servlet web technologies and is based on the server – client model. Eclipse was used to develop the application as it is one of the most widely used IDE for web development. MYSQL was chosen as the RDMS for data persistence and Apache Tomcat as the web container to host the web application. JDBC API was used as a bridge between the database and the web application. On the front-end side CSS and javascript were used to create an appealing user interface for the web application.
